The Alaafin of Oyo, Oba Abimbola Akeem Owoade, has appointed Alhaji (Barrister) Bilaal Oseni Akinola, as the new Chief Imam of Oyo land.

The appointment was contained in a statement by the Director of Media and Publicity to the monarch, Bode Durojaye, saying the letter of appointment was personally signed by the Alaafin.

Oba Owoade heartily rejoiced for Allah”s mercy bestowed on Akinola as a respectable Islamic leader.

“The moment is not only significant for our people, but also sacred in the eyes of Allah, for leadership in Islam is a truth that demands humility, sincerity and justice,” the Alaafin said.

Akinola was born on 15th April, 1965, to Alhaji Shaykh Imam Billal Akano Ogunbado of Imam Ogunbado compound, Akeugberu, Oyo, Oyo West local government area, Oyo State.

He obtained his Bachelor of Law (LL. B) degree from the Ahmadu Bello University, Zaria.
